
Migration flows, borders, refugees... what if we started all over again? With precision and humour, sociologist Karen Akoka and geologist Philippe Rekacewicz combine their expertise to challenge our certainties. Alongside them, two artists manipulate a series of objects and draw live on stage. In this talk-performance, the two researchers reenact the construction of borders and shift our perspective, navigating between scientific rigour and theatrical invention.
